About Tom Snout

Meet Tom Snout, a lively and intelligent dog who's always eager to please. This playful pup is motivated by food, which makes training fun and engaging. He rides well in the car and walks nicely on a leash, showcasing his good manners. Tom already knows commands like sit, stay, down, speak, spin, and paw. At home, he enjoys settling into a routine, snuggling between adventures, and is progressing well with house training when kept on schedule. Tom thrives on plenty of exercise, playtime, and mental stimulation, making him an ideal companion for active households. He also loves to have a cozy spot to relax close to his humans. Like all pups his age, Tom will do best with ongoing socialization and confidence-building to prepare him for adulthood. Don’t miss the chance to meet this spirited fellow. Ready to fall in love?
